On Fri, 2022-11-18 at 00:48 +0100, Philipp Jungkamp wrote:
> Use a generic 'hsdev->usage' instead of the HID_USAGE_SENSOR_ALS to
> allow this driver to drive the Lenovo custom ambient light sensor,
> which is registered under a 'custom' usage and not
> HID_USAGE_SENSOR_ALS.
> 
> Add the Lenovo Intelligent Sensing Solution (LISS) ambient light sensor
> to the platform device ids.
> 
> Signed-off-by: Philipp Jungkamp <p.jungkamp@xxxxxxx>
Acked-by: Srinivas Pandruvada <srinivas.pandruvada@xxxxxxxxxxxxxxx>
